- SYSTEM REQUIREMENTS
-
- Manualizer should run in any resolution on any ST/TT. The program itself
- requires 50K of free RAM though you will need more RAM available to store the
- text file you wish to 'Manualize'.
- You'll also need a printer compatible with the Hewlett Packard Laserjet II
- printer. If you do not have a compatible printer this program will be of very
- little use to you!

- OPERATING MANUALIZER
-
- I recently purchased a laser printer and began searching for various
- utilities to make use of it abilities. While there were quite a number of
- utilities that could print text in landscape mode I could not find one that
- would print the pages in the proper order to be able to fold the sheets into
- the form of a manual. So, after a little research and LOTS of wasted paper I
- wrote Manualizer!
-
- Operating Manualizer couldn't be much simpler. Simply run the MANUAL.PRG
- file. Click on the 'PROCEED' button, locate the text file you wish to create a
- manual from, and then follow the prompts!
-
- The trickiest part of operating Manualizer is learning how to flip the pages
- over and inserting them back into your printer to print the back sides of the
- sheets. After printing the front sides of the sheets, the sheets are flipped
- over end to end, and then fed in reverse order. A little practice will soon
- have you understanding the process!
-
- One last point, Manualizer determines which size type to use by examining
- the length of every line in the text file. If every line in the text file is
- 50 columns or less, then the manual will be printed with large type. If ANY
- line is over 50 columns long the manual will be printed with small type. Most
- text editors allow you to reformat text files to any number of columns if you
- desire a specific type size. Please keep in mind that reformatting will
- generally mess up any tables or columns you may have set up in your text file.
-
- Manualizer is intended for standard ASCII text files only, and the results
- are sure to be unpredictable if you try to Manualize a non-ASCII file!

- Version 1.1
- Released July 30, 1993
-
- Well, it's been eight months since the release of the first version of
- manualizer! And while I've found this program to be an absolute necessity, I
- have received 'ZERO' registrations!
-
- So taking into account the fact that I'm not likely to ever receive a dime
- from this program, I've decided to remove all restrictions from the program
- and release it now as FREEWARE! Consider it my way of saying Thank You to all
- those who HAVE registered other shareware programs I've written!
-
- Perhaps without the $10 shareware fee a few folks will actually get some use
- out of this program?
